New Generation of Silicate Calcium Pipes Revolutionizing the Industry

Release Time: 2025-04-27
Share:
In recent days, a new type of silicate calcium pipe has been making waves in the construction and industrial sectors. These pipes, made from high-quality silicate calcium materials, offer a multitude of advantages.
Silicate calcium pipes are renowned for their excellent thermal insulation properties. They can effectively reduce heat transfer, thereby saving significant amounts of energy in various heating and cooling systems. This makes them an ideal choice for building insulation projects, as well as in industrial pipelines where temperature control is crucial.
 

 
Moreover, their durability and resistance to corrosion set them apart. They can withstand harsh environmental conditions and the corrosive effects of different substances, ensuring a long service life. This not only reduces maintenance costs but also enhances the overall reliability of the piping systems.
 
The manufacturing process of these pipes has also been optimized, with advanced technologies being employed to ensure precision and consistency in quality. Manufacturers are constantly investing in research and development to further improve the performance of silicate calcium pipes.
 
In addition, the environmental friendliness of these pipes cannot be overlooked. They are made from sustainable materials and are recyclable, aligning with the global trend towards greener building and industrial solutions.
 
As the demand for energy-efficient and sustainable building and industrial materials continues to rise, silicate calcium pipes are expected to play an increasingly prominent role. Their unique combination of properties positions them as a top contender in the piping market, and many industry experts predict a bright future for this innovative product.

Ceramic fiber board as insulation material for non-ferrous metal factories? In non-ferrous metal factories such as copper, aluminum, lead, zinc, and magnesium smelting, melting, and processing industries, ceramic fiber board is an indispensable high-temperature insulation and structural material. Unlike ceramic fiber blankets (which are soft and compressible), ceramic fiber boards are hard boards formed by vacuum filtration of ceramic fibers into a slurry, followed by the addition of binders and solidification. It combines the excellent insulation performance of ceramic fibers with the structural strength of refractory bricks, making it particularly suitable for high-temperature areas in non-ferrous metal production that require load-bearing, erosion resistance, and complex shapes.
